Figure 13a.  Talc embolism in a 37-year-old male drug abuser. (a) Thin-section (1.5-mm collimation) CT scan obtained at the level of the left interlobar artery shows diffuse pulmonary involvement with ill-defined centrilobular small nodules (arrows). Note also the nodular branching structures (tree-in-bud appearance). (b) Photomicrograph (original magnification, x40; H-E stain) of the pathologic specimen shows necrotizing vasculitis at the center of the secondary pulmonary lobule (arrow).
